Mandat International was founded in 1995 as an association under Swiss law and transformed in 2004 into a foundation which pursues goals of public utility. It is strictly independent of any political or religious affiliation.
It is governed by its Council of Foundation and seconded by a Consultative Committee which is composed of around 20 people actives in international organisations and NGOs throughout all spheres of activity of the international arena.

We have two offices, one near the UN premises in Geneva, one in neighbouring village Bellevue, where the Welcome Centre for Non-Governmental Organizations and Delegations is also located. The Bellevue office is also the organisation's official seat.

You may take a taxi with the company New Cab (tel. +41 (0)22 320 20 20), which has agreed to transport passengers to the Welcome Centre for a flat rate (CHF 28.-). When getting into the cab, do not forget to remind the driver that you are making use of the flat rate agreed upon with Mandat International.
Public transport: Bus n°5 or n°10, or the train to the Geneva train station in the town centre (see also in this section "How to get from the airport to the town centre?"). Then take bus “V” which stops in front of the train station. Get off at the stop “Valavran” (takes approximately 20 minutes) and follow the signs “Mandat International” (15 minutes walk).
